Safety Information
- Do not use this device if you have a pacemaker or other internal medical device.
- Do not use this device if you are pregnant.
- Place the scale on a hard, flat surface. Using it on soft surfaces like carpet may affect accuracy.
- Keep the scale dry. Avoid contact with water to prevent damage to electronic components.
- Do not jump on the scale or use it for purposes other than weighing.
- The maximum weight capacity is 150 kg (330 lbs). Do not exceed this limit.
- Keep out of reach of children.
- The scale is for household use only and not for medical diagnosis.

Setup
1. Battery Installation
Locate the battery compartment on the underside of the scale. Insert 2 AAA batteries, ensuring correct polarity (+/-). Close the battery compartment cover securely.
2. Initial Placement
Place the scale on a hard, flat, and stable surface. Avoid carpets or uneven flooring, as this can affect measurement accuracy.

The scale is shown on a hard, flat surface, ready for use. Key features like auto on/off and overload indication are highlighted.
3. User Profile Configuration
To enable body composition analysis, you need to set up a user profile. The scale supports up to 10 users.
- Gently tap the scale to turn it on. The display will show "0.0 kg".
- Press the "SET" button to enter user setup mode.
- Use the "▼" (down) or "▲" (up) buttons to select a user number (P1-P10). Press "SET" to confirm.
- Select your gender (Male/Female) using the arrow buttons. Press "SET" to confirm.
- Enter your height in centimeters (cm) using the arrow buttons. Press "SET" to confirm.
- Enter your age using the arrow buttons. Press "SET" to confirm.
- The scale will then return to "0.0 kg", indicating the profile is saved and ready for measurement.

Operating Instructions
1. Taking a Measurement
- Ensure the scale is on a hard, flat surface.
- Step onto the scale barefoot. Make sure your feet are in contact with the four metal electrodes on the scale's surface.
- Stand still until your weight is displayed and then the body composition data cycles through.
- The scale will automatically recognize your user profile if you have set it up previously and your current weight is close to your last recorded weight. If multiple users have similar weights, you may need to manually select your profile using the arrow buttons before stepping on.
- The display will show your weight, followed by other body composition metrics.

2. Understanding Body Data Readings
The scale cycles through various metrics on its LED display after measuring your weight. These include:
- Weight: Your current body weight.
- BMI (Body Mass Index): A measure of body fat based on height and weight.
- Body Fat Percentage: The proportion of fat to total body weight.
- Water Percentage: The proportion of water to total body weight.
- Muscle Mass: The total weight of muscle in your body.
- Bone Mass: The total weight of bone in your body.
- Visceral Fat: Fat stored around the organs in the abdomen.
- Subcutaneous Fat: Fat stored directly under the skin.
- Fat-Free Mass: Total body weight minus body fat.
- Protein: An estimate of protein content.
- Calories: An estimate of daily caloric needs.
- Ideal Weight: A calculated target weight based on your profile.

3. Multi-User Function
The scale can store up to 10 individual user profiles (P1-P10). Once a profile is set up, the scale will attempt to identify the user based on their weight. If the scale cannot determine the user or if multiple users have similar weights, you can manually select your profile:
- Before stepping on, gently tap the scale to activate it.
- Press the "▼" or "▲" buttons to cycle through the user profiles (P1-P10).
- Once your user number is displayed, step onto the scale barefoot to take your measurement.

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| "Lo" displayed | Low battery. | Replace the 2 AAA batteries. |
| "ERR" displayed | Overload or unstable measurement. | Ensure weight is below 150 kg. Step off and re-weigh on a stable surface. |
| Inaccurate readings | Scale on soft/uneven surface, not standing still, or not barefoot for body composition. | Place on a hard, flat surface. Stand still. Ensure bare feet contact electrodes for body composition analysis. |
| No display/Scale won't turn on | Batteries incorrectly installed or dead. | Check battery polarity or replace batteries. Gently tap the scale to activate. |
| Body composition data not displayed | Not barefoot, user profile not set up, or incorrect user selected. | Ensure bare feet contact electrodes. Set up a user profile (age, gender, height). Select the correct user profile. |
